**** First Call for Papers: JSLS2005  (deadline February 15, 2005) *****

The Japanese Society for Language Sciences invites proposals for our
Seventh Annual International Conference, JSLS 2005. We welcome
proposals for paper and poster presentations and for one symposium.
As keynote speaker, we will invite Dr. Dan I. Slobin (University of
California, Berkeley).

JSLS2005 Conference Committee Chair
Hirohide Mori (Nihon University), and Kaoru Koyanagi (Sophia University)
------------------------------------------------------------------------

Conference Dates/ Location
    The Seventh Annual International Conference of the Japanese Society for
    Language Sciences will be held as follows:
    (1) June 25 (Saturday)- 26 (Sunday), 2005
    (2) Sophia University (Yotsuya campus), Tokyo, Japan

Submissions
    We would like to encourage submissions on research pertaining to
    language sciences, including linguistics, psychology, education,
    computer science, brain science, and philosophy, among others. We
    will not commit ourselves to one or a few particular theoretical
    frameworks. We will respect any scientific endeavor that aims to
    contribute to a better understanding of the human mind and the
    brain through language.

Submission Deadline
    All submissions should be e-mailed by February 15, 2005 (Tuesday).
